Peugeot's unique security system comes with a specific microchip inside the key fob, and an immobilizer built into the car. This means that every time you insert a new key, the chip sends a unique code to the car's computer. The car will start if the code matches. If the code isn't the identical, the car won't start. A skilled Peugeot locksmith can create an extra key for your vehicle by using a precise key cutting machine. These machines can create an exact replica of a key working by copying the contours. The locksmith can also program your car to stop it working with the old key. There are several different types of Peugeot keys. Some are metal blanks with ridges on the sides, similar to house keys. Others include a transponder device within the key head. The chip, when placed into the ignition, transmits the digital code to your car's computer that allows it to start. The easiest method of identifying the type of Peugeot car key you require is to know your VIN number that can be found either on your driver's side doorpost or onto a metal plaque on the dashboard.
